How much do city bus operators make?

City bus operators typically earn an average annual salary of around $40,000 to $50,000, depending on experience, certifications, and the city. Salaries can vary based on union agreements, shift differentials, and seniority, with some operators earning higher wages in larger transit systems.

How to become a city bus operator?

To become a city bus operator, applicants typically need a valid commercial driver's license (CDL) with passenger endorsement, a clean driving record, and completion of a training program that covers safety and operational procedures. Candidates must pass written and road tests, undergo background checks, and meet age and health requirements, including a medical exam. Prior experience driving large vehicles can be beneficial, and operators often work flexible schedules including evenings and weekends.

Fixed Route Bus Operator Position Overview: This is skilled work in the operation of medium and heavy-duty transit buses on fixed routes. Work involves responsibility for driving a medium and heavy-duty shuttle bus on a fixed route, and transporting passengers in a safe, courteous and professional manner. Work also involves responsibility for conducting daily vehicle inspections, collecting fares from customers and providing information, and performing basic record-keeping duties.

Qualifications and Necessary Special Requirements: High school diploma from a school accredited by a regional accrediting agency recognized by the U.S. Department of Education or GED certificate issued by the appropriate state agency and considerable experience in driving medium and heavy-duty transit and/or school buses, serving the public on fixed routes; or any combination of education, training and experience Valid Commercial Driver's License, Class A or B (minimum), with Air Brakes and Passenger Endorsements upon hire.
